An Industrial Carbon and Energy Visibility System (ICEVS) is a digital platform that integrates IoT sensors, smart meters, and cloud analytics to provide real-time tracking of energy consumption and greenhouse gas (GHG) emissions. It enables heavy industries to monitor, audit, and optimize Scope 1, 2, and 3 emissions across supply chains. Key System Capabilities Real-Time Monitoring & Metering: Uses IoT edge sensors and Continuous Emission Monitoring Systems (CEMS) to capture dynamic data on energy usage and carbon outputs directly from exhaust ducts and machinery. Emissions Categorization: Automatically processes data to classify emissions accurately, which helps streamline compliance with environmental mandates and carbon markets. Advanced Analytics & AI: Applies machine learning and digital twin modeling to spot operational inefficiencies, forecast high-emission trends, and optimize energy supply and storage schedules. Core Technological Functions Scope 1 (Direct Emissions): Tracks combustion and manufacturing process emissions by measuring direct greenhouse gas releases. Scope 2 (Indirect Emissions): Measures the footprint of purchased electricity, steam, and heating, integrating ''behind-the-meter'' data such as on-site renewable generation. Scope 3 (Value Chain): Consolidates upstream and downstream data (e.g., freight transit modes) to establish an auditable footprint. Carbon Capture Integration (CCUS): Monitors the efficiency of capturing, transporting, and storing or utilizing industrial (CO2). Expected Business Value Cost Reduction: Identifies idle equipment, compressed air leaks, and waste heat recovery opportunities to immediately lower operational costs. Regulatory Compliance: Provides accurate, auditable baseline reports required by evolving climate legislation and international carbon pricing mechanisms. Sustainable Operations: Delivers insights to optimize equipment lifecycles and shift toward sustainable manufacturing without disrupting operations.
